Transaction c066e3b31aef66a6381c4943f79747e7c5480face24cbee93e14287271c98b23
1 Input
1 Output
-
c066e3b31aef66a6381c4943f79747e7c5480face24cbee93e14287271c98b23:0
- value
- 15111572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e4563c391367a53f989d86e2232301f9266af7c6 OP_EQUAL
- address
- 3NWMJ1bKFWULKpu12ZjX9pQWj6rkU9P6tV